What is the Royal Canadian Legion Membership Application?
The Royal Canadian Legion Membership Application is a critical form for individuals seeking to join The Royal Canadian Legion, a respected veterans organization in Canada. This application is designed for both veterans and non-veterans who wish to support veterans and their contributions to the country. The significance of this application lies in its role as a gateway for individuals to become part of a community dedicated to honoring and assisting those who have served in the military. Eligible applicants can include individuals with military service, family members of veterans, and supportive citizens interested in joining.

Who Needs to Fill Out the Royal Canadian Legion Membership Application?
This application is essential for individuals connected to military service, either directly as veterans or indirectly through relationships with current members. The form is required for any prospective member wanting to join the Legion. In the application process, roles of the proposer and seconder are crucial, as they validate the applicant's connection to the Legion. Specific groups, such as family members of serving or former members, also benefit from this application to solidify their membership in the organization.

Who is eligible to apply for membership using this form?
Eligibility for the Royal Canadian Legion Membership Application includes veterans and individuals closely associated with current members. Applicants must provide sufficient evidence of their military service or family ties.
Is there a deadline to submit the membership application?
While there is no strict deadline for submitting the Royal Canadian Legion Membership Application, it’s best to submit as early as possible to ensure timely processing and involvement in Legion activities.
How do I submit the completed form?
You can submit your completed application by downloading it from pdfFiller and mailing it to your local Legion branch. Alternatively, check for submission options directly on the Legion's website.
What supporting documents should I gather?
You'll need to provide personal identification and documentation verifying your military service or your relationship to a Legion member. Be prepared to present the necessary evidence with your application.
What common mistakes should I avoid when filling out the application?
Common mistakes include omitting signatures from the proposer and seconder, leaving fields incomplete, and not providing accurate contact information. Ensure all required information is filled before submission.
How long does it take to process my membership application?
Processing times for membership applications may vary by branch but generally take about 4-6 weeks. Be sure to follow up with your local Legion if you have concerns regarding your application status.
